+#! /bin/sh
+### BEGIN INIT INFO
+# Provides:          rspamd
+# Required-Start:    $syslog
+# Required-Stop:     $syslog
+# Default-Start:     2 3 4 5
+# Default-Stop:      0 1 6
+# Short-Description: Rspamd spam filtering system
+# Description:       Rspamd is fast and modular spam filtering system written in C
+### END INIT INFO
+
+# Author: Vsevolod Stakhov <vsevolod@highsecure.ru>
+
+# PATH should only include /usr/* if it runs after the mountnfs.sh script
+PATH=/sbin:/usr/sbin:/bin:/usr/bin
+DESC="Rspamd"
+NAME=rspamd
+DAEMON=/usr/bin/$NAME
+DAEMON_ARGS="-c /etc/rspamd.xml"
+PIDFILE=/var/run/rspamd/$NAME.pid
+SCRIPTNAME=/etc/init.d/$NAME
+
+# Exit if the package is not installed
+[ -x "$DAEMON" ] || exit 0
+
+# Load the VERBOSE setting and other rcS variables
+. /lib/init/vars.sh
+
+# Define LSB log_* functions.
+# Depend on lsb-base (>= 3.0-6) to ensure that this file is present.
+. /lib/lsb/init-functions
+
+#
+# Function that starts the daemon/service
+#
+do_start()
+{
+       # Return
+       #   0 if daemon has been started
+       #   1 if daemon was already running
+       #   2 if daemon could not be started
+       start-stop-daemon --start --quiet --pidfile $PIDFILE --exec $DAEMON --test > /dev/null \
+               || return 1
+       start-stop-daemon --start --quiet --pidfile $PIDFILE --exec $DAEMON -- \
+               $DAEMON_ARGS \
+               || return 2
+}
+
+#
+# Function that stops the daemon/service
+#
+do_stop()
+{
+       # Return
+       #   0 if daemon has been stopped
+       #   1 if daemon was already stopped
+       #   2 if daemon could not be stopped
+       #   other if a failure occurred
+       start-stop-daemon --stop --quiet --retry=TERM/30/KILL/5 --pidfile $PIDFILE --name $NAME
+       RETVAL="$?"
+       [ "$RETVAL" = 2 ] && return 2
+       # Wait for children to finish too if this is a daemon that forks
+       # and if the daemon is only ever run from this initscript.
+       # If the above conditions are not satisfied then add some other code
+       # that waits for the process to drop all resources that could be
+       # needed by services started subsequently.  A last resort is to
+       # sleep for some time.
+       start-stop-daemon --stop --quiet --oknodo --retry=0/30/KILL/5 --exec $DAEMON
+       [ "$?" = 2 ] && return 2
+       # Many daemons don't delete their pidfiles when they exit.
+       rm -f $PIDFILE
+       return "$RETVAL"
+}
+
+#
+# Function that sends a SIGHUP to the daemon/service
+#
+do_reload() {
+       start-stop-daemon --stop --signal 1 --quiet --pidfile $PIDFILE --name $NAME
+       return 0
+}
+
+case "$1" in
+  start)
+       [ "$VERBOSE" != no ] && log_daemon_msg "Starting $DESC" "$NAME"
+       do_start
+       case "$?" in
+               0|1) [ "$VERBOSE" != no ] && log_end_msg 0 ;;
+               2) [ "$VERBOSE" != no ] && log_end_msg 1 ;;
+       esac
+       ;;
+  stop)
+       [ "$VERBOSE" != no ] && log_daemon_msg "Stopping $DESC" "$NAME"
+       do_stop
+       case "$?" in
+               0|1) [ "$VERBOSE" != no ] && log_end_msg 0 ;;
+               2) [ "$VERBOSE" != no ] && log_end_msg 1 ;;
+       esac
+       ;;
+  status)
+       status_of_proc "$DAEMON" "$NAME" && exit 0 || exit $?
+       ;;
+  reload|force-reload)
+       log_daemon_msg "Reloading $DESC" "$NAME"
+       do_reload
+       log_end_msg $?
+       ;;
+  restart)
+       log_daemon_msg "Restarting $DESC" "$NAME"
+       do_stop
+       case "$?" in
+         0|1)
+               do_start
+               case "$?" in
+                       0) log_end_msg 0 ;;
+                       1) log_end_msg 1 ;; # Old process is still running
+                       *) log_end_msg 1 ;; # Failed to start
+               esac
+               ;;
+         *)
+               # Failed to stop
+               log_end_msg 1
+               ;;
+       esac
+       ;;
+  *)
+       echo "Usage: $SCRIPTNAME {start|stop|restart|reload|force-reload}" >&2
+       exit 3
+       ;;
+esac
+
+:
